The common belief used to be that most did not dream in color but times have changed—
From the International Association for the Study of Dreams: Are dreams in color?
Most dreams are in color, although people may not be aware of it, either because they have difficulty remembering their dreams or because color is such a natural part of visual experience. People who are very aware of color while awake probably notice color more often in their dreams.”
